The Opportunity

This role will manage a diverse portfolio of complex and high severity claims underwritten out of the Financial Institutions and Public Company teams, focusing mainly on D&O, Fiduciary and Financial Institutions E&O.

Collaborate with internal business partners (senior management, underwriters, actuaries) and external customers (insureds, brokers, defense counsel) in order to achieve desired result.

Primary Responsibilities

  • Conduct independent coverage, liability and damages analysis in order to assess the extent of potential exposure to the Company.
  • Draft correspondence that accurately and succinctly communicates Company's coverage position.
  • Analyze, develop and determine appropriate case reserves on all assigned claim files and recommend changes where necessary to ensure actuarial accuracy.
  • Attend mediations of complex claims on behalf of the Company in order to effectively negotiate

settlements within appropriate authority and in accordance with applicable laws, regulations, statutes, best practices and Department of Insurance (DOI) compliance.

Drive the highest level of customer care, responsiveness, and satisfaction when managing assigned

claims to deliver superior customer service and claim outcomes.

  • Collaborate with outside representative counsel to formulate litigation strategy ensuring achievement of desired outcome.
  • Represent QBE by participating in and attending industry seminars or authoring articles.
  • Collaborate with Underwriters to identify, understand and address novel or complex risks to appropriately price and negotiate terms including participation in sales calls and requests for proposals (RFPs).
  • Take ownership for personal development and career planning, and development of required skills, tools, techniques, and technology to continually add value to the organization.
  • Manage budgeted resources by anticipating expenditures, accurately forecasting resource needs / costs and properly accounting for expenses to meet requirements and achieve fiscal responsibility.
